> I'm having some problems getting Samba to compile on my HP 10.20
> machine right now but would like to know if this is a useless attempt
> anyway.

Samba on 10.20 work great ...

> I'm looking to use the smbmount command to mount an NT share onto
> my HP machine. Is this possible with Samba? Does this work under HP
> 10.20?

smbmount doesn't work on aything other than Linux that I know of ?
You can use smbclient ....

> If this does not work does anyone know of any other free products that
> allows me to do this?

Free ... no ... you can look at Sharity (which came from Rumba :-)
at http://www.obdev.at/Products/Sharity.html ... they might still have
the old rumba code for free (they may call it Sharity Light) ....
